Pittsburgh Police, Fire, EMS Respond to Fire at Three Rivers Arts Fest

At approximately 5:20 p.m., Pittsburgh Police, Fire, and EMS were dispatched to the Three Rivers Arts Festival food court at Fort Duquesne Boulevard and 8th Street in Downtown for reports of a fire with one individual sustaining burn injuries.

Firefighters were quickly on the scene and the fire was rapidly extinguished. Initially it was thought a propane tank had exploded, however investigators determined the incident was caused by an over pressurized propane tank that caught fire.

A food service employee working at one of the vendor tents sustained second degree burns to his arms and lower legs. The 28-year-old male victim was alert, conscious, and speaking with responders. He was transported by Pittsburgh EMS to an area hospital in stable condition.

This was an accidental and isolated incident.

Area roads were swiftly reopened with only the food court remaining closed. The Allegheny County Health Department will make the final determination when the food court is able to reopen.

All festival entertainment and exhibitions will continue as scheduled.
